Researchers have introduced ZenBrain, a novel 7-layer memory architecture for AI systems inspired by neuroscience principles. Unlike existing AI memory systems that use engineering metaphors, ZenBrain integrates concepts like consolidation, forgetting, and reconsolidation by incorporating fifteen neuroscience models and nine foundational algorithms. The architecture includes six new Predictive Memory Architecture components, such as a NeuromodulatorEngine and a PriorityMap, designed to enhance memory stability and efficiency. Ablation studies demonstrated significant improvements in memory retention and retrieval accuracy, outperforming flat memory systems and achieving high performance on memory evaluation benchmarks. AI
